The nucleus retroambiguus as possible site for inspiratory rhythm generation caudal to obex
We investigated whether spinalized animals can produce inspiratory rhythm. We recorded spinal inspiratory phrenic (PNA) and cranial inspiratory hypoglossal (HNA) nerve activity in the perfused brainstem preparation of rat.
